Retrotrivia

A trivia game for retrogaming lovers.

What's the game?

You will be asked questions about your retro video games, and some general retro-gaming trivia. Several gaming modes ara available:

  • 210+ handcrafted trivia questions
  • video thumbnails: guess what game is shown, this is the easiest mode
  • pixelate: same as video thumbnails, but pixelated video (listen carefully to the audio track!)
  • rotate: like good old demo makers -- or after a severe hangover
  • zoom: start with a tiny part of the screen, and then zoom out until you see the full picture

Rules: you have a countdown timer for each question. You need to answer before the countdown times out. Let's say you give your answer with 5 seconds left on the timer: if your answer is correct, you score 5 points, if not, you lose 5 points. Be fast, be bold: you won't go below 0 on your score.

Oh, and you can play with up to 4 players for a friendly competition.

Installation

This game is primarily meant to be used with Batocera. It's been developed and tested with Batocera 31 (earlier releases with 29 and 30) and its PyGame installation. You can most probably adapt it to other retrogaming distribiutions using EmulationStation gamelist.xml classic format.

On Batocera, you can easily download a version from the Content Downloader (in the Upgrades & Downloads menu). Or, if you want the latest and greatest, you can get the files from this GitHub repository, and put them into /userdata/roms/pygame/retrotrivia.

Controls:

  • D-Pad to select the answer (or analog stick)
  • A (or B) button to select/move to the next question.
